This visit to the Perito Moreno glacier starts in El Calafate, going through route 11, with Lake Argentino on our right and beholding the botanical transition between steppe vegetation to Andean-Patagonian vegetation, made of lenga and Ñires trees, Antarctic Beech and bright-colored flowers, among which the redness of Embothrium stands out. Already inside the National Park the Glaciers, we will enter long and wide catwalks, arranged in three levels, from where we will be dazzled by the spectacular views of the Perito Moreno Glacier, further enhanced every now and then by the rupture, sometimes significant, of its front wall. At the National Park, you can buy the optional nautical tour that take you on a tour along the northern wall of the glacier (MORENO FIESTA) from where you will be able to contemplate the glacier in all its beauty and magnitude.

From El Calafate we undertake the trip to National Park, five kilometers before the catwalks is located the pier "Bajo de ls Sombras", where you board the ships to cross the arm Rico of Lake Argentino, you land at the southeastern shore after 20 minutes of navigation. Escorted by mountain guides approved by the Office of National Parks, you will start the walk on the path that will lead us to the margins of the glacier and after fitting the crampons, we start trekking on ice. Once we are on the ice surface we will walk for around 3.5 hours in all, during which we will see the incredible blue lakes, deep drains, seracs, amazing caves and other glacial formations which will make you feel you are in the core of the glacier. In the middle of the excursion, we will enjoy a unique picnic “on the ice”, surrounded by an amazing beauty. Once the walk is over, we will board again and return to civilization from one of the most unbelievable trekking expeditions in the world. From El Calafate we undertake the trip to National Park, five kilometers before the catwalks is located the pier "Bajo de ls Sombras", where boats cross the Argentino lake. After 10 'of navigation we can see the the south wall of the Perito Moreno glacier, we landed and the mountain guides organize groups of up to 20 people. It begins the trek to the foot of the glacier, where guides will help place the necessary crampons for walking on the ice and give a talk explaining the phenomenon of the formation of glaciers. The ice trekking on the glacier is + - 1 ½ hours during which can be appreciated, seracs, sinks and small lakes. The hike is moderate, walking down an ice surface irregular, but firm and secure, only alowwed people between 10 and 65. Then we crossed back the lake and stay + - 1 ½ hours on the catwaks of the national park from where there are spectacular views of the Perito Moreno. Return to El Calafate.

Amazing navigation to the heart of continental ice cap, suitable for all ages. The tour begins at your hotel when we pick up to take you to the pier of Punta Banderas (47 km from El Calafate) where we boarded on modern ships and began to sail the northern arm of Lake Argentino towards the icebergs channel, where we will see huge icebergs arising from the ice cap. We continued sailing toward the Upsala Glacier, one of the biggest glaciers of continental ice cap. After this we visit the great Spegazzini glacier, perhaps the most beautiful and then we return to the Iceberg channel towards Punta banderas. The tour begins at your hotel early in the morning we end the pick up and we take the Route 11 along the Lake Argentino
and cross the Santa Cruz River to the east, to join then with the legendary Route 40 which will make some stops. The first stop is in the
"La Leona Parador and Hotel" historic site where the Perito Moreno was attacked by a Puma, hence its name. Then continue on Route 40, cross
"La Leona" river and joins the Route 23 and began the approach to El Chalten
driving along Lake Viedma, to enjoy the viewpoint from where you can see the lake and glacier Viedma and the mountain range with the
Fitz Roy and Torre Mounts among the most featured.
We arrive to Túnel bay and we board the boat and we beging the navigation on the Viedma Lake. After 30 minutes
we aproach to the glacier wall and we land in a rocky promontory besides the Viedma lake. The mountain guide The guides give an
explanation on glaciers and how to walk on ice adn after we put on the crampons
for walk in the ice and we start a + - 2 hours amazing ice trekking.
Once we finished the Ice trekkk we board and start the way back to Túnel bay where we land and we return to El Calafate at night.
